The Silver Spur Ranch Club. That's a huge cross shaped barn in back, it was razed sometime before 1994. The red pin marks the main barn with the sign.

Originally called Cottage Hill Farm and once owned by Dan Hanna and the home of Senator Mark Hanna. It featured a 25 acre lake, a heated swimming pool, 1 1/2 miles of river, a ghost town, a zoo, plus pistol and rifle ranges. It had horse shows, rodeos, hay rides, moonlight horse rides, and hunting (for $350 a year!)

Dan Hanna bought the 725 acre Cottage Hill Farm in 1902. In 1907 he built a 155 stall horse barn. In 1951 the new land owner, Frank R Fageol built the 27,000 square foot cross-shaped, heated poultry house for $40,000. Conveyor belts for feed ran 24 hours a day and faucets with running water throughout for the chickens. He planned to market 100,000 chickens a year.

Dan Hanna owned the Cleveland News and the Hanna Building and theater were named after him. He raised championship dogs at the farm. He passed away in 1962.
